Establish a data quality policy.

Data Quality

Data is the lifeblood of any organization, and ensuring data quality is essential to success. However, many organizations do not have a data quality policy, which can lead to data integrity issues and other problems.

A data quality policy is a document that outlines the standards for data quality within an organization. It should include definitions of what data quality means for your organization and specific requirements for data accuracy, completeness, and consistency.

Data completeness can help you offset inaccurate data and human error. Following best practices helps you maintain quality data, and using a data cleansing tool or data quality tool can mitigate inconsistency if you have the budget for software.

Having a data quality policy is essential to ensuring that your organization’s data is highest quality. By following the guidelines outlined in the policy, you can be sure that your data is accurate, consistent, and complete and can be relied on for business decisions.

Implement quality rules.

There are a few essential steps to ensure data quality in your organization. The first step is to establish and enforce quality standards. Enterprises can develop clear and concise definitions of what quality means for your data. Quality standards should be specific to the type of data you are working with and should be regularly updated as your data evolves, whether it’s for data migration or a data profiling project.

The second step is to implement corrective actions. When data does not meet quality standards, it is essential to take action to correct the issues. This may involve fixing the information itself or developing processes to ensure that the data is updated before it is used.

The third step is to monitor data quality. This involves regularly checking the data against quality standards to ensure that it continues to meet those standards. Again, you can do this manually or use automated tools to track and report on data quality.

By following these steps, you can ensure that your data is of the highest quality and can be used with confidence.

Follow a data quality report example.

The quality of data is essential for any organization. Without accurate and timely data, organizations cannot make informed decisions, leading to negative consequences. Therefore, brands must ensure data quality to maintain the accuracy and integrity of information. There are several ways to ensure data quality in your organization. Using a data quality report example can help you ensure data consistency within your operating system. This can also help you address quality issues and data errors.

The first step is to establish data quality standards. These standards should define the type of data needed, the acceptable level of accuracy, and the timeframe for data collection and reporting. Standards help ensure that everyone in the organization is on the same page regarding data quality.

The second step is to create a data quality management plan. The plan should identify the actions taken to ensure the quality of data, including data collection, data processing, and data analysis. It should also identify the resources needed to carry out the plan. The third step is to establish a data quality team. The team should be responsible for monitoring and improving the quality of data. The team should include representatives from all areas of the organization, including management, operations, and information technology.
